The pressure in the tank at the time the pack is removed is maintained. To remove the PowerPack, rotate the knob, then lift up and out. The Green Gorilla pump keeps up with about 2 liters a minute of flow rate. The Green Gorilla keeps a constant pressure af around 20 PSI, delivering a constant flow rate and consistent spray pattern. It also means the amount of amount of product will vary while spraying. Once that pressure drops, the flow rate starts to drop as well. Most manual sprayers can only be pumped to 16 psi. With a traditional sprayer, one pump usually equals one PSI or pound per square inch. ![]() It does not charge the fluid from the bottom of the tank like traditional battery powered sprayers. ![]() It charges the headspace in the tank, meaning the empty space between the fluid and the top of the tank. The compressor will then start to pressurize the tank for you. Once it is in place, all you have to do is power it on. The PowerPack attaches to the side of the tank with a simple push and click. The Smart Pressure Technology uses a microprocessor combined with a compact compressor and pressure sensor, to consistently maintain the pressure of the tank. The Green Gorilla Proline comes with an adjustable fan to cone spray tip. The indicator light on the charger will change from red to green when the pack is fully charged. One charge can last for a full day of spraying. The indicator light on top of the PowerPack shows how much charge you have. Push the valve in, allowing for the pressure to be relieved.Ĭharge time on the PowerPack is three to five hours depending on how much it is used. If you want to release pressure from the tank, remove the battery, revealing the red pressure release valve.
